What are some common challenges faced by engineers working with Xilinx FPGAs?

Engineers working with Xilinx FPGAs often encounter challenges such as optimizing hardware designs for resource efficiency, managing complex timing constraints, and debugging intricate HDL code. Keeping up with frequent updates to Xilinx toolchains and integrating with different hardware and software platforms can also present learning curves. Collaboration with software and systems engineers is common, requiring clear communication and flexible problem-solving. Overcoming these challenges not only improves technical proficiency but also prepares engineers for more advanced roles within hardware or embedded systems development.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Xilinx position, and why are they important?

To thrive in a role specializing in Xilinx FPGA development, in-depth knowledge of digital design, HDL languages (such as VHDL or Verilog), and experience with Xilinx development tools is essential. Familiarity with tools like Vivado, ISE Design Suite, and Xilinx SDK—and potentially certification as a Xilinx Certified Developer—are typ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and effective communication skills help facilitate successful project outcomes in multidisciplinary environments. These skills are crucial for creating reliable hardware solutions, meeting tight project timelines, and coordinating with software, hardware, and systems engineering teams.

What is a Xilinx job?

A Xilinx job typically involves working with field-programmable gate arrays (FPGAs), system-on-chip (SoC) designs, and adaptable computing solutions. Xilinx, now part of AMD, specializes in hardware design, embedded systems, and software development for industries like telecommunications, automotive, and data centers. Roles at Xilinx may include FPGA design engineers, embedded software developers, and verification engineers. Employees often work with programming languages like VHDL, Verilog, and high-level synthesis tools to optimize performance and scalability.

Job Description

Job Summary:

We are seeking a self-motivated Sr. Electrical Engineer who will work as a handson individual contributor, and is ready to expand their technical knowledge working on complex system designs. As a Sr. Electrical Engineer, you will work closely with multi-disciplinary teams designing, developing, and verifying digital circuit boards for use in our complex imaging systems. These applications include multi-processor/FPGA boards, battery powered and low power electronics, image processing and many other areas.

Job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Work closely with product management and business development to help define our products.

  • Translate project and system requirements into well-defined hardware designs and boards.

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ams from Product, Software, Mechanical and Systems Engineering.

  • Hands-on debug and testing of prototypes and deliverable hardware.

  • Release documentation into production for manufacturing.

  • Support product introduction into production.

  • Solve complex problems and find solutions with limited direction - contribute to requirements development, propose ways forward, and adapt appropriately to changes in requirements.

  • Manage a task with multiple cross functional members and effectively communicate status to project leadership and customers.

Job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in electrical engineering or related field strongly preferred.

  • 5-10+ years of experience in experience in board design.

  • High-speed digital design experience and knowledge of embedded processors and interfaces such as PCIe, DDR3/DDR4 memories, Ethernet, 1553, SERDES, Aurora, UARTS, MIPI, etc.

  • FPGA board design experience, including AMD Xilinx devices such as Artix/Kintex 7/Ultrascale families, Zynq 7000 and Zynq MPSoC Ultrascale designs.

  • Ability to write detailed design specifications.

  • Experience integrating and debugging systems in the lab.

  • Thorough understanding of engineering theories and procedures.

  • Experience in Altium Schematic and Layout Tools preferred.

  • Experience with AMD/Xilinx FPGA/SOC design flow tools is a plus.

  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ills.

  • Excellent organizational skills and attention to detail.

  • Excellent time management skills with the proven ability to meet deadlines.

  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ills and ability to prioritize tasks.
